Dear Orivej, I believe this is a bug in CFFI, and ASDF cannot do much about it. I'm copying the CFFI-devel mailing-list.
I'm not convinced that these pathnames with invalid namestring would have a valid native-namestring (did you try?), and using native-namestring in asdf/cache:normalize-namestring would be quite impractical, since the function CL:FILE-WRITE-DATE that we subsequently use requires a Lisp namestring. The correct thing to do would be for CFFI to assume ASDF3 (which has been out for almost 2 years and has since been adopted by all maintained implementations), and use this definition: (defun exe-filename (defaults) (let ((defaults (uiop:ensure-pathname defaults :namestring :native :want-non-wild t :want-file t))) ;; YMMV (uiop:subpathname defaults (uiop:parse-unix-namestring (pathname-name defaults) :type *exe-extension*))) NB: if ASDF3 is adopted, the #+sbcl and other such kluges in cffi.asd could also be replaced by :if-feature :sbcl, the defmethod for operation-done-p should be dropped, and the defmethod perform could be replaced by: (defsystem "cffi" ... :in-order-to ((test-op (test-op "cffi-tests")))) and cffi-tests could similarly use an inline method :perform (test-op (o c) ...) instead of a defmethod. PS: the reason why SBCL (and many other implementations) have unprintable pathnames is because of the read-write consistency requirements for pathnames, which for the CLHS (see *print-readably* entry) specifies must be WRITE-n in a way that they must be read back as a "similar" object, which section 3.2.4.2.2 specifies as component-wise similarity, so that (make-pathname :name "foo.bar" :type nil) MUST NOT have the same readable representation as (make-pathname :name "foo" :type "bar"). —♯ƒ • François-René ÐVB Rideau •Reflection&Cybernethics• http://fare.tunes.org The most exciting phrase to hear in science, the one that heralds new discoveries, is not "Eureka!"
